Description of problem: Currently the ui plugin resides in the same package as the cockpit plugin. It would be good for shipping and code separation reasons to split this part into a separate package.
What actual issue does it cause?
Mainly packaging reasons: The ui plugin does not share any code with the cockpit bits. For easier packaging and an easier release process it would be good to separate them.
